一、Nginx下载
官网下载地址:
http://nginx.org/en/download.html
二、Nginx编译
CSDN上博客的编译:
http://blog.csdn.net/guowenyan001/article/details/11060735
三、Nginx启动/停止/平滑重启
3.1 Nginx启动
/usr/local/nginx/sbin/nginx -c /usr/local/nginx/conf/nginx.conf
查看:ps -ef|grep nginx
3.2 Nginx停止
1. 从容停止
kill -QUIT nginx 主进程号 (kill -QUIT `cat /usr/local/nginx/logs/nginx.pid`)
2.快速停止
kill -TERM nginx 主进程号 (kill -TERM `cat /usr/local/nginx/logs/nginx.pid`)
kill -INT nginx 主进程号 (kill -INT `cat /usr/local/nginx/logs/nginx.pid`)
3.强制停止
pkill -9 nginx
3.3 Nginx平滑重启
在修改了配置文件nginx.conf后
/usr/local/nginx/sbin/nginx -t -c /usr/local/nginx/conf/nginx.conf
kill -HUP nginx 主进程号 (kill -HUP `cat /usr/local/nginx/logs/nginx.pid`)
四、Nginx文档
中文官网文档:
英文官网文档: